About the Bolzano Festival Bozen

Bolzano Festival Bozen is a European classical music festival of unique and distinctive character that serves as a single platform for four partners: the Antiqua Festival of Early Music, two orchestras-in-residence, the Ferruccio Busoni International Piano Competition, and the Gustav Mahler Academy. Here, great stars meet up with young, fresh talents!

Due to its geographical location and particular history, Bolzano, situated in the heart of Europe surrounded by the splendour of the UNESCO Heritage protected Dolomite mountains, has always been a melting pot. From this unique mix of Austrian-German, Italian and Ladin culture the city draws its very own, distinct flavour. It seems to be no coincidence that the place was twice picked for musical initiative of highest ambitions that aimed both at artistic excellence and at representing the spirit and values of a united, peaceful Europe. It is here that in 1949 an illustrious group of outstanding artists and educators endorsed the foundation of Busoni Piano Competition, pursuing and honouring the spirit of the great pianist, composer and universal intellectual Ferruccio Busoni. Many outstanding artists have emerged from the competition, among them Alfred Brendel, Martha Argerich, Jörg Demus, Louis Lortie and Garrick Ohlsson, to name just a few.

Less than 3 decades later, Bolzano's qualities were again noted by one of the great Maestros of the 20th century - the late Claudio Abbado. He chose the city as a summer residence for two of his most precious educational initiatives: Gustav Mahler Jugendorchester and European Union Youth Orchestra. Thousands of outstanding young musicians have spent a substantial amount of their summers here, rehearsing for their tours to the continent's most important festivals, but also playing concerts to the city's own, enthusiastic and loyal audience. Later, the range of activities supporting the education of the continent's most promising young musicians was completed by Gustav Mahler Academy.

Bolzano has been thoughtfully taking care of this precious heritage. Nearly two decades ago, the city merged all this institutions to the platform of Bolzano Festival Bozen. A platform for classical music, uniting not only the youth orchestras and the excellence of the piano competition, but also Antiqua, the festival for Early Music, one of the oldest and most renowned of its kind in Italy. Under the guidance of eminent artists, the city has become a hub for extraordinarily gifted musicians.
